The second Call of Duty: World at War Map Pack drops tomorrow for the P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360. Here’s the trailer for the most interesting bit – the Shi no Numa zombie map.
Shi no Numa is the map that proves that Japanese World War II soldiers can be the living dead, as can dogs. Consider it the great equalizer. Everything dies; and everything can rise from the dead. This, along with three not nearly as interesting normal maps will be available tomorrow for $US9.99 on the PlayStation Network and 800 Microsoft points via Xbox Live Marketplace.
